Get a Residence Permit in Ghana
It is a requirement for foreign nationals wishing to live, study or work in Ghana to obtain a residence permit. The permit can be issued for a period of up to four years in the first instance and for up to eight years in total. There are different types of residence permits. Some are meant for missionary workers, other people working for an NGO or a business, or students.
Generally, you need to submit a completed application form and submit all necessary documents.
